Description
14" (36 cm.) Bisque socket head,amber brown glass
paperweight inset eyes,thick dark eyeliner,lushly
painted brows and lashes,rose-blushed eye
shadow,accented nostrils,closed mouth with
accented lips,pierced ears,brunette human hair
hand-tied wig over cork pate,French composition
and wooden fully-jointed body with straight
wrists,wearing a lovely antique costume comprising
silk dress,undergarments,stockings,leather
shoes,and rose silk bonnet with tulle and
frou-frou ribbons. Condition: generally
excellent,original body finish albeit some paint
rubs at knee and elbow joints. Marks: Depose E. 5
J (and artist check marks on head). Jumeau
Medaille d'Or Paris (body). Emile Jumeau,circa
1885. Value Points: very precious size 5 with
lovely pale bisque contrasting her dramatic brown
eyes,original body and body finish.
